Before I changed my address to my Thai address, I asked a question via online banking. I told them I was thinking of moving to Thailand permanently and asked if I could still operate my account and credit/debit cards with a foreign address. After HSBC confirmed that I could use my account & cards as normal, I changed to my Thai address, even though I had ALREADY moved to Thailand permanently.
I did receive an lndividual Tax Residency Self-Certification Form to complete from HSBC. I had to declare my country of residence and disclose my Thai Taxpayer ldentification Number. I don't have a TIN so I replied saying that my visa (extension) prohibited any kind of work and had no Thailand income, so I didn't have/need a TIN. This was accepted by HSBC.
I didn't encounter any problems setting up the HSBC app, including the digital secure key. You can also enable biometrics to log into the app (assuming you have a compatible phone).
